




I recently took the 250W Peak Bluetooth Party Boombox out to a weekend beach bonfire to see if its massive volume claims held up in an open-air environment. After spending a week pushing its limits, it is clear this speaker is designed for those who refuse to compromise on sound presence during their travels.
The build quality feels exceptionally robust, featuring materials designed to withstand the inevitable bumps of outdoor party life. The chassis feels solid and well-engineered, ensuring that the 250W peak power doesn't result in unwanted cabinet rattle even at higher volumes.
Pairing via Bluetooth V5.3 was seamless, maintaining a stable connection even when my phone was quite a distance from the speaker. The 12 custom bass controls are intuitive, allowing you to quickly dial in the perfect thump depending on the genre you are playing.
